# §700.807. Prohibited Acts.

- (a) No person may excavate, remove, damage or otherwise alter or deface any archaeological resource located on the New Lands unless such activity is pursuant to a permit issued under [§ 700.815](/cfr/25/700.815.md) or exempted by [§ 700.809(b)](/cfr/25/700.809.md?p=b) of this part.
- (b) No person may sell, purchase, exchange, transport, or receive any archaeological resource, if such resource was excavated or removed in violation of:
  - (1) The prohibitions contained in [paragraph (a)](#a) of this section; or
  - (2) Any provision, rule, regulation, ordinance, or permit in effect under any other provision of Federal law.
